- Ihewitt Bypass Kit: Make sure you have the correct model for your boiler. Check your boiler's manual or consult with a heating professional to ensure compatibility. This is the star of the show, so double-check those specs!
- Pipe Cutter: Essential for cleanly cutting the existing pipes. A good quality pipe cutter ensures a straight cut, which is crucial for proper connections. The cleaner the cut, the better the seal you'll achieve.
- Adjustable Wrench: For tightening and loosening fittings. Get a set of adjustable wrenches in different sizes to handle various nut sizes you may encounter. A good grip is key!
- Pipe Wrench: For gripping and turning pipes. Pipe wrenches are specifically designed to grip pipes firmly, preventing slippage and damage. Get a good one; it will be your best friend!
- Thread Sealant Tape (Teflon Tape): To create a watertight seal on threaded connections. Teflon tape is inexpensive but incredibly effective in preventing leaks. Wrap it correctly, and you're golden!
- Plumber's Putty (Optional): Helpful for sealing around fittings, especially on older systems. It's a great backup, giving you extra protection against leaks. Use it if you’re unsure; it’s better safe than sorry, right?
- Gloves and Safety Glasses: Protect yourself! Safety first, always. It’s better to be safe than sorry, so don't skip this step!
- Screwdrivers (Phillips and Flathead): For various tasks, such as removing panels or tightening screws. Have a good set on hand; you never know when you'll need them!
- Bucket and Towels: For catching any water that might spill during the process. Keep those towels handy, especially when draining or refilling the system. We're all about minimal mess!
- Boiler Manual: Your bible! This is the most important resource for your Ihewitt bypass kit installation. Always refer to your boiler's manual for specific instructions and safety precautions. If in doubt, consult the manual; it's your best friend throughout the whole process.
- Safety First: Before you do anything, turn off the power to your boiler and allow it to cool down completely. This is critical for your safety. You don’t want any nasty surprises while you're working. Make sure the area around the boiler is well-ventilated too.
- Drain the System: Locate the drain valve on your boiler or the nearest radiator. Attach a hose to the valve and drain the system until the water level is below the point where you'll be working. Have that bucket and those towels ready to catch any spills. This step prevents water from gushing out when you cut the pipes.
- Identify the Installation Location: Determine where the bypass kit will be installed. Typically, this is on the return pipe of your boiler, before the zone valves or radiators. Check your boiler's manual for the recommended placement. This is a critical step, so refer to your manual to make sure you're getting the placement right.
- Cut the Pipe: Using your pipe cutter, carefully cut the pipe at the designated location. Make sure you make a clean, straight cut. A clean cut will ensure a tight seal with the bypass kit fittings. Measure twice, cut once, guys!
- Prepare the Fittings: Wrap thread sealant tape around the threaded connections of the bypass kit fittings. Wrap the tape in the direction that you will tighten the fittings. This will help prevent leaks. Apply the Teflon tape carefully and evenly. Don't overdo it, but make sure you have a good seal.
- Install the Bypass Kit: Connect the bypass kit to the cut pipes. Use your adjustable and pipe wrenches to tighten the fittings securely. Don't overtighten, as this could damage the fittings. Tighten until snug, then give it a little extra turn. Check that everything is aligned correctly, and all connections are secure.
- Reconnect the System: Once the bypass kit is installed, reconnect the system. Ensure all fittings are tight and secure. Double-check everything before moving on. Make sure you haven't forgotten anything.
- Refill the System: Slowly refill the system with water. Bleed any air from the radiators or the boiler itself, following the manufacturer's instructions. Air in the system can hinder performance, so this is an important step.
- Test the System: Turn the power back on and start the boiler. Check for any leaks around the bypass kit and fittings. Let the system run for a while, monitoring the temperature and pressure. Check for leaks, guys! That's the most important step here.
- Final Checks: Once the system is running smoothly, double-check all connections and ensure everything is functioning correctly. Make sure all the valves on the bypass kit are set as recommended by the manufacturer. Give everything a final look-over. You've got this!
- Leaks: The most common issue. If you spot leaks, tighten the fittings. If that doesn't work, disassemble the connection, reapply thread sealant tape, and reassemble. Double-check that your fittings are snug. Leaks are a pain, but they're usually easy to fix.
- Pressure Issues: If the pressure in your system is too high or too low, check the bypass kit settings. Make sure the bypass valve is set correctly. Check the pressure gauge on your boiler and adjust accordingly. Check your pressure and adjust the valve.
- No Heat: If your radiators aren't heating up, check for air in the system. Bleed the radiators and make sure the bypass kit is allowing water to flow. Check your radiators, and make sure that the bypass kit is working properly. Make sure the valve is open.
- Strange Noises: If you hear unusual noises, such as gurgling or hammering, it could be due to air in the system or improper water flow. Bleed the radiators and check the bypass kit settings. These noises are annoying; find out what is causing them.
- Always Turn Off Power: Before working on your boiler, disconnect the power supply to prevent electric shock.
- Wear Protective Gear: Use gloves and safety glasses to protect yourself from hot water and debris.
- Work in a Well-Ventilated Area: Ensure proper ventilation to prevent the buildup of dangerous gases.
- Refer to Your Boiler's Manual: Always follow the manufacturer's instructions for your specific boiler model.
- Don't Rush: Take your time and double-check all connections. A careful installation is the key to success. Don't try to rush through the installation. Take your time, and double-check all connections.
- Know Your Limits: If you're not comfortable with any part of the installation process, call a professional. There's no shame in seeking help. There's no shame in seeking help if you don't know what to do.
- Regular Maintenance: After installation, monitor your heating system regularly and perform routine maintenance to ensure optimal performance. Keep an eye on your system for any signs of trouble. It's also important to get your boiler professionally serviced annually. Regular maintenance is key!

Understanding the Ihewitt Bypass Kit
First things first, what exactly is an Ihewitt bypass kit? In simple terms, it's a clever device designed to regulate water flow in your heating system. Think of it as a pressure relief valve and a flow regulator rolled into one. When your boiler is running, the bypass kit ensures that water circulates smoothly, preventing issues like overheating, which can lead to system shutdowns and potential damage. The kit does this by allowing a portion of the heated water to bypass the main heating loop and recirculate, thus maintaining a more stable temperature and preventing pressure build-up. This is particularly crucial in systems with zone valves or where radiators might be closed off, causing the boiler to struggle to dissipate heat. The Ihewitt bypass kit is a reliable solution for maintaining optimal boiler performance and extending its lifespan. Understanding its function is key to appreciating why proper installation is so vital. It's not just about slapping a part on; it's about proactively protecting your heating system and ensuring it runs efficiently. By installing a bypass kit, you are essentially providing a safety net for your boiler, safeguarding it from potential damage and extending its operational life. So, by installing an Ihewitt bypass kit, you are taking a proactive step toward maintaining a reliable and efficient heating system, ultimately saving money and hassle in the long run.
